Wilmington playoff lacrosse roundup | Hoggard punches state title ticket
Two area squads advanced in the NCHSAA state lacrosse playoffs Friday, May 22. See every result here.
A big night for Wilmington-area high school lacrosse teams is in the books, as Friday, May 22, represented state semifinal and quarterfinal matchups across several classifications. We start with the No. 2-seeded Hoggard boys lacrosse team, which punched its ticket to the NCHSAA 8A state title game with an 18-7 win over top-seeded Millbrook in the state semifinals.
It's Hoggard's (18-2) first state championship berth in program history. The Vikings will face Western champion Ardrey Kell in the 8A final on May 29 or 30. See the rest of the Wilmington-area high school lacrosse playoff results from Friday, May 22, below.
